Excerpt from An Exposition of the Old and New Testament, Vol. 2: Wherein Each Chapter Is Summed Up in Its Contents; The Sacred d104 Inserted at Large, in Distinct Paragraphs; Each Paragraph Reduced to Its Proper Heads; The Sense Given, and Largely Illustrated

The pleasantness of the study has drawn me on to the writing of this, and the candour with which my friends have been pleased to receive my poor endeavours on the Pentateuch, encourages me to pub lish it; it is done according to the best of my skill, not without some care and application of mind, in the same method and manner with that; I wish I could have done it in less compass, that it might have been more within the reach of the floor of the flock. But then it would not have been so plain and full as I desire it ma be for the benefit of the lambs of the flock; Brevis esse laboro, obscuras jio - Labouring to be concise, become obscure.
